When Do CBT Tests Happen and How Much Do They Cost?

Most courses start between 8am or 9am around Dudley but be sure to check the start time when you are looking at all of the locations and make sure you can arrive in plenty of time as you must not be late for your training.

All CBT tests are just one day, lasting around 6-8 hours.

The price of a CBT test will vary between sites, this is because they all offer slightly different packages and facilities.

In Dudley expect to pay between £125 and £150 for a CBT test.


What Happens During a CBT Test?

A CBT test is for anyone looking to start riding a moped, scooter or motorbike. It is for complete beginners or those who have some previous experience with bikes.

You don’t need to know anything before your training apart from understanding the Highway Code. This is vital so do make sure you study and learn the rules of the roads in the UK.

Some people like to learn as much as possible before their training, this just means there is less to learn from scratch on the day which might be less daunting and mean you have a higher chance of ‘passing’.

The CBT test is split into 5 main sections. Firstly you will have an introduction from your instructor and you will need to pass an eye test to prove you are safe to ride on the roads.

The second section is where you will learn how the vehicle works and how to start and stop the engine, along with learning how to dismount safely and push the bike.

The on-site CBT riding section of the training day is where you start to learn maneuvers on the bike within the safety of the training pad. You will be taught how to change gears (even if you are leaning on an automatic bike) and how to use your brakes safely.

The fourth section is theory based so you will go back into the classroom where you will be taught how to ride legally, responsibly and safely around other road users.

During the last section of the day you will be taken out onto the road to demonstrate everything you have learned. The instructor will ride behind you and, via an earpiece, will direct you on where to ride. If they feel you are safe and have gotten to grips with everything they will ‘pass’ you and you will be able to legally ride up to a 125cc scooter or moped (age depending).
